Dft clock violation

WebDec 11, 2024 · Approach to Fix DFT Challenges 1) Overcoming Hold Violation. To overcome Hold Violation let us explore the below scenario: If all scan cells receive a clock edge at the same time, no timing … WebDec 24, 2007 · A clock domain crossing occurs whenever data is transferred from a flop driven by one clock to a flop driven by another clock. 1. Clock domain crossing. In Figure 1 , signal A is launched by the C1 clock domain and needs to be captured properly by the C2 clock domain. Depending on the relationship between the two clocks, there could be ...

Debugging DFT Violations Using Genus GUI - Digital Design

Web1. Worked on insertion of CDU, clock controllers, reset controller and integrated the design to improve controllability and observability. 2. Mbist … WebThis video describes the reason behind using lockup latches for connecting scan chains together and how it resolves hold violation. This video also tries to ... flower shops in dar es salaam https://mgcidaho.com

The Ultimate Guide to Clock Gating - AnySilicon

WebDec 29, 2011 · How to Fix DFT Violations @ Methods of correcting DRC violations in DFTC: 1. Edit HDL code and resynthesize design with DFT logic. ... Related Clock … WebCircuit Without Internal Clock Violation DFT Rule #2 Avoid implementation of combination feedback circuit. If present, the feedback loop must be broken to test. Issue: ... DFT Rule #7 Clock should not be used as data in scan test mode Issue: For ATPG to be successful, there should be minimal coupling between the clocks and data. When there is ... WebATPG is performed on scan inserted design and the SPF generated through scan insertion. Simulation is the later stage after ATPG, for the validation of the patterns generated in different formats. All the stages are interdependent on each other. Refer below figure to check the interdependency of all the stages. Fig.1.1 – DFT Stages. flower shops in davie florida

PR-CTS-Implement Clock Tree - 知乎 - 知乎专栏

Category:dft - SlideShare

Tags:Dft clock violation

Dft clock violation

Standard Scan Synthesis - ResearchGate

WebI have defined scan chains and test control signals at the top level, but when I run check_dft_rules I get warnings that the clock is not controllable: Warning : DFT Clock … WebDesign Challenges: Congestion at VA boundary and macro edges, IO pin placement to top-level, Tight Clock skew, Manual addressing the cross-talk, Tried several methods to address clock gating violation

Dft clock violation

Did you know?

WebMar 5, 2014 · To verify DFT structures absent in RTL and added during or after synthesis. Scan chains are generally inserted after the gate level netlist has been created. ... It will cause “x” propagation on timing violation on that flop. ... Testcases checking clock source switching. Cases checking clock frequency scaling. Asynchronous paths in the design. WebAddress, Data Clock Testmode Testmode Embedded Memory D Q CP D Q D Q Q D Q CP CP CP CP RTL Test DRC DFT Compiler Synthesis / Quick Scan Replacement Gate …

http://tiger.ee.nctu.edu.tw/course/Testing2024Fall/notes/pdf/lab1_2024F.pdf WebApr 27, 1997 · Structured Design-For-Testability (DFT) employs automated Design-Rules-Checking (DRC) to ensure a design is testable and test patterns can be produced using Automated Test Pattern Generation (ATPG). Central to DRC are ATPG-related clock rules. This paper defines a robust set of clock rules and their implementation for scan designs. …

WebAd-Hoc DFT Methods Good design practices learnt through experience are used as guidelines: Avoid asynchronous (unclocked) feedback. Make flip-flops initializable. Avoid redundant gates. Avoid large fanin gates. Provide test control for difficult -to-control signals. Avoid gated clocks. Consider ATE requirements (tristates, etc.) WebSep 13, 2024 · Scan Insertion Problems. #Faced Violations 1]Chain port mismatches – -rtl version changed due to that mismatch in the flops count of version port mismatch found out . -So after calculation changed port count to create exact port count. 2]D1: -Due to changes in the rtl version some clocks may be newly added causes D1 violation. …

WebLock-Up Latches are important elements for STA engineer while closing timing on their DFT Modes: particularly the hold timing closure of the Shift Mode. ... but violation in other corner! ... between the two flip-flops …

WebIn simplest form a clock gating can be achieved by using an AND gate as shown in picture below. Figure 1: AND gate-based clock gating. The clock enable signal, generated by a combinatorial logic, controls when to provide the clock to the downstream logic (FF in the above figure). When enable is 1, the clock will be provided to FF and when ... green bay packers men\u0027s long sleeve shirtsWebDec 11, 2024 · To overcome the hold violations in SA-capture mode, the approach is to perform launch and capture from two phase-shifted clocks with a specific delay. We can insert two OCC’s (On-chip clock controller) … flower shops in dallas texasWebDec 11, 2024 · Physical Design and DFT; IPs & Frameworks. Device Engineering. Reference Designs & EVMs; Reusable Camera Framework; ... Short violation; Spacing violation; ... Clock gating is a technique that … green bay packers mens sweatpantsWebJun 4, 2024 · Minimize Hold Time Violations in Scan Paths. 看物理位置和clock,根据clock tree重新优化DFT,优化hold. clock_opt -only_psyn -optimize_dft. IO latency Auto Update. clock_opt -update_clock_latency . Auto Update with virtual clocks. set_latency_adjustment_options -from_clock m_clk -to_clock v_clk. flower shops in dawlishWebOct 11, 2024 · There are a certain number of points that come with traffic violations, which range one point to six points, depending on how severe the violation is. If you accrue 15 … flower shops in decaturWebThe use of TetraMAX DRC engine within DFT Compiler Benefits: Same Design Rule Checker from RTL through gates Check for the same design rule violations between DFT and ATPG tools Same design rule violation messages between DFT and ATPG tools Enhanced debugging through GUI 5 3- XG Mode Only Supports UDRC One single … green bay packers medical staffWebThe Georgia Department of Defense coordinates and supervises all agencies and functions of the Georgia National Guard, including the Georgia Army National Guard, the Georgia … green bay packers men shorts